mysql数据量太大,磁盘空间不足,需要修改默认存储路径
1.先把mysql文件拷贝到其他空间大的磁盘上,默认路径是
/var/lib/mysql
$ mv /var/lib/mysql /home
复制代码
2.修改配置文件
/etc/my.conf
#datadir=/var/lib/mysql
datadir=/home/mysql
#socket=/var/lib/mysql/mysql.sock
socket=/home/mysql/mysql.sock
复制代码
3.然后创建一个软链接
$ ln -s /home/mysql /var/lib/mysql
复制代码
4.给新的目录权限
chown -R mysql.mysql /home/mysql/
复制代码
5.最后重启数据库
不同版本不同的方式
systemctl restart mysqld.service
复制代码
转载于:https://juejin.im/post/5d09ae1de51d45108c59a546